Kiribati-Malaysia Trade: In 2022, Kiribati exported $1.56M to Malaysia. The main products that Kiribati exported to Malaysia were Coconut Oil ($1.56M). Over the past 5 years the exports of Kiribati to Malaysia have decreased at an annualized rate of 17.1%, from $3.98M in 2017 to $1.56M in 2022.

In 2022, Kiribati did not export any services to Malaysia.

Malaysia-Kiribati Trade: In 2022, Malaysia exported $2.45M to Kiribati. The main products that Malaysia exported to Kiribati were Palm Oil ($630k), Malt Extract ($301k), and Concentrated Milk ($237k). Over the past 5 years the exports of Malaysia to Kiribati have increased at an annualized rate of 9.53%,  from $1.55M in 2017 to $2.45M in 2022.

In 2022, Malaysia did not export any services to Kiribati.

Comparison In 2022,  Kiribati ranked 195 in total exports ($115M), and does not have data regarding Economic Complexity Index. That same year, Malaysia ranked 24 in the Economic Complexity Index (ECI 1.09), and 22 in total exports ($378B).
